Subject: DR drill — TileScout prefetcher, Thursday

Hi — during Thursday's disaster-recovery drill we'll fail over the TileScout prefetch cluster to the Norvale region. Please review the failover branch beforehand; focus on the cache-warm ordering logic. Restoring the encrypted tile manifest during the drill requires the recovery passphrase, provided directly below.

vault phrase of tagag-fawef = lammir-ulaiel-oliax-belox-eliox-ulaok-gilael-norys-holox-fenir

Welcome aboard. We enable permessage-deflate selectively: it cuts bandwidth roughly 60% on chat payloads but adds per-connection memory for the compression context, which matters at our connection counts. We therefore disable context takeover for small-message channels and keep it for bulk sync streams. Don't flip these globally — past incidents came from memory pressure after a blanket enable. Before you change anything, study the current production settings, which are reproduced in full below.

config for yahof-tajop:
zorath:
  pin: 7493
  metrics_host: metrics.zorath.tolvaqsys.internal
  tenant: praiel
  seal: seal_fd9cd4f1

Hi all — quick heads-up before you review this week's tracing PRs. We rotated the credential for Threadline, our internal span-collection service, since the old one was shared across too many environments. Anything that exercises cross-service traces in the Marrowbank staging cluster needs the new value, or spans will silently drop and your diff will look broken when it isn't. Update your local env before reviewing. New Threadline key is below.

app token of fajop-fahif = qvz4-AnML

Ticket: TIMETABLE-412 — Solver drops double periods

The Bellharrow timetable solver occasionally splits mandated double periods when room capacity constraints tighten. Reproduced on the Northvale Academy dataset, term 2. Fix pins paired sessions before the main assignment pass. Needs sign-off before Friday's release cut. The candidate build is referenced below.

session token of kagup-hahaf = htk3_2b8